Control
Options
|
A
choice of two interchangeable and replaceable Release
and Reset Mechanisms is available with either a
Manual Release (Mode 1) or a Manual and 24 Volt D.C.
Electro Magnet Release (Mode 2) being self contained in a compact Cassette
with simple screw attachment direct
to the Damper. For easy withdrawal
without disturbance other than the
removal of the relevant Transfer
Grille.
Removal of the Release and Reset
Mechanism Cassette provides the
further fail-safe feature of Damper
instant closure which cannot be
reversed until the proper
replacement is made.
Control Mode 1
A fusible link actuates the instant
closure of the damper due to an
abnormal rise in temperature.
Control Mode 2
The 24 Volt D.C. Electro Magnet is
normally energised to hold open the
Trans/Shield Damper, which will
instantly close when the electrical
supply is interrupted, either as a
function of a smoke detection
system or due to failure of the
electrical supply and in both events,
prior to the operation of the Fusible
Link on temperature rise or a full fire
condition.
It is recommended that the
continuous electrical supply (83mA
Load) to the 24 Volt D.C. Electro
Magnet is through a battery circuit
and not an automatic change-over
system.

Indication
of Damper Status
|
The Trans/Shield Damper on
closing, automatically disengages a
spring loaded Damper Set and
Status Pin, which is encapsulated
with a distinct red plastic capping,
providing visual indication of
Damper status.

Specification for Trans/Shield Modes 1 & 2
The design of the Trans/Shield Dampers shall comprise of flanged 18 gauge stainless steel Sliding Seal and Static Damper Plates with horizontal perforations to provide whilst the Seal Plate is in the open position, a free area of not less than that of the matching Transfer Grilles, for the passage and transfer of ventilation air in either direction.
The Damper Sliding Seal Plate shall be retained to the Static Damper Plate with stainless steel shouldered rivets and failsafe to the instant closed position powered by two stainless steel tension springs either by the melting and parting of an attached Fusible Link at a temperature of 72 °C, or the functioning of the relevant Release and Reset Mechanism to maintain integrity and not permit the passage of flame when exposed to the time/temperature curve of BS476 Part: 20 1987 for a period of two hours as tested by the Fire Insurers’ Research & Testing Organisation (Approval TE 6523).
Both Damper Plates together with a removable Release and Reset Mechanism Cassette shall be housed within an 18 gauge stainless steel slimline Damper Casing having integral flanges with prepunched fixing holes. The Cassette shall have screw fixing for ease of attachment to and withdrawal from the Damper Static Plate without disturbance to the Damper and shall contain recessed from view but readily accessible, a Release Lever and Resetting Shaft, both manually operated, and a spring loaded Damper Set and Status Pin which in the exposed position shall provide visual indication of Damper status. The Cassette shall also contain either of two interchangeable and replaceable Release and Reset Mechanisms.
